Expectations Are High From Facebook Inc (FB)’s Upcoming Developers Conference

Facebook Inc (NASDAQ:FB) remains the talk of the Street in the wake of the stock clocking an all-time high ahead of the upcoming developers conference. Piper Jaffray research analyst Gene Munster remains bullish on the stock affirming an ‘overweight’ rating with a share price target of $92 up from $84, citing an overall increase in the Internet group multiples.

Attention shifts to the upcoming F8 conference at the Fort Mason Center in San Francisco where key talking points are expected to revolve around Oculus Rift virtual reality headset, as well as potential enhancements to video offerings on the network. The Social network also looks set to give developers insights to its Messenger program.

Munster expects Facebook to provide key updates on News Feed, Messenger Adtech, and Oculus at this year’s event. The News Feed portal could experience improvements ranging from design changes to improvements of the video platform. Messenger is also set to take center stage at this year conference as Facebook Inc (NASDAQ:FB) looks to position it as a platform similar to WeChat

There has also been talk that Facebook Inc (NASDAQ:FB) is looking to enable third-party developers to build apps that will function within the app, which could include games, premium accounts as well as rich media experiences. Bloomberg is also reporting that Facebook is working on something that will rival Twitter Inc (NYSE:TWTR)’s MoPub by allowing mobile publishers to manage their entire business on Adtech

Oculus rift remains a long-term theme for Facebook Inc (NASDAQ:FB) according to Munster with the company expected to provide updates in terms of an upgraded version and content. Researchers at JMP Securities have also increased their share price target on the stock to $97 up from $94 citing probability of big news from the upcoming conference

Shares of Facebook Inc (NASDAQ:FB) continue to trade at an all-time high in the wake of the giant social network announcing the addition of a new feature in Messenger that provides a convenient way of sending and receiving money.
